What are effective meetings? Sometimes it seems as if we're always meeting.As the meeting winds down to the end: Tie up loose ends. Avoid hasty decisions simply because time has expired. Table unresolved issues until the next meeting. Plan the next meeting. Set the date, select the place, and develop a preliminary agenda, which should include any unresolved issues from this meeting. Sep 4, 2023 · Evaluating the Overall Meeting. Leave 5-10 minutes at the end of the meeting to evaluate the meeting; don’t skip this portion of the meeting. Have each member rank the meeting from 1-5, with 5 as the highest, and have each member explain their ranking. Have the chief executive rank the meeting last. A copy of theJun 6, 2023 · 3. Coordinate schedules to accommodate meeting participants. Find out who needs to be at the meeting and get a sense of their availability. Float 2 or 3 options for meeting times, then choose the one that the most people can attend. Take the subject of the meeting into account when looking at potential times. It is important to start your meetings on time. First, thank people for attending and review your agenda.
